TEAM NEWS
Brighton head coach Graham Potter has said there's an "outside chance" that defender Adam Webster will be fit to return from a thigh injury on Saturday.
Steven Alzate and Danny Welbeck remain long-term absentees.
Manchester City have no fresh injury concerns in the wake of their convincing Champions League victory over Club Brugge in midweek.
They remain without Spanish forward Ferran Torres, who continues his recovery from a metatarsal issue.
MATCH FACTS
Head-to-head
[*=left]Brighton came from 2-0 down to beat Manchester City 3-2 in this fixture last season.
[*=left]That win ended a run of seven straight defeats for the Seagulls against Pep Guardiola's side in the Premier League.
[*=left]Brighton are unbeaten in five Premier League fixtures, although they have drawn their last three in a row.
[*=left]The Seagulls have been involved in 19 goalless draws since their promotion to the Premier League in 2017-18, the most of any team in the division in the same period.
[*=left]No team in the Premier League has picked up more yellow cards this season than Brighton's 22.
[*=left]Neal Maupay has scored four of the Seagulls' eight league goals this season - however, he's failed to register a single shot in his last three appearances against City.
[*=left]Manchester City have lost two of their past five away fixtures in the Premier League (W2, D1).
[*=left]City have kept six clean sheets in their opening eight Premier League games for the first time.
[*=left]They haven't conceded in the first half of their last 10 league matches.
[*=left]Pep Guardiola's side have had 11 different goalscorers in the Premier League this season - however, no player has scored more than twice.
